## Building Access — Spares Room (Hullbrook Annex)

Contractors: the spare hardware room is down the east corridor on the ground floor, third door on the left. Sign in at the front desk first and grab a visitor lanyard. Anything you take out, jot it in the blue logbook — yes, even the little stuff. The door self-locks, so don't wedge it. To get in, punch in the code below.

staff pass of hagug-taguf = bdg-HJ-9

Subject: Marlowe Stores pilot — quick update

Team,

The MaGrove pilot with Marlowe Stores is confirmed: eight locations, twelve weeks, starting early March. They're covering install costs; we cover training. Sales leads, please keep this quiet until their comms go out — their buyers haven't been told yet. Success metric is a 6% lift in basket size; anything above 4% triggers the expansion conversation. Weekly check-ins start next Tuesday. Happy to walk anyone through the deck. The wider plan this feeds into is noted below.

management briefing: Project Zorix slips by six weeks because of the audit delay.

## Configuration — Log Sampling

The Murmurbird ingest service is chatty. Sampling is controlled in `.env`: `MB_LOG_SAMPLE_RATE` (0.0–1.0) and `MB_LOG_BURST_CAP`. Default rate is 0.05; raise it only while reproducing an issue, then revert. Errors are never sampled out. The shipper forwards sampled lines to the collector and authenticates with a token set on the following line.

vault entry, tahog-yadup: RELAY_SECRET13=f8b32d1449b0b

14:22 — Support started seeing tickets about the Clearnod consent banner re-appearing on every page load. Turned out the rollout flag cached a stale config, so dismissals weren't sticking. We paused the rollout at 14:40 and users calmed down quickly. If a customer asks, point them to the trace token below.

build token for tajeg-bajep: htk14_409ba9df6b8acb